What makes Cape Coral roofs different
Southwest Florida is variety to algae and onerous on building resources. Tile and shingle roofs grow black streaks and green blotches from Gloeocapsa and Cladophora, in particular on north and east slopes that dry slowly. Sun publicity hits 240 to 260 sunny days in keeping with yr, which chefs oils out of asphalt shingles and dries sealants upfront. Metal roofs face salt-laden air, and if the protecting end is compromised, oxidation travels swift.
Water is the opposite wildcard. We have roof geometries designed for large rain volumes, with many valleys, cease-walls, and penetrations. Every one of those transitions is dependent on flashing and sealants. Cleaning can disturb them. If you propose Roof Washing in this ambiance, you must always graphic each water pathway to your head before you pull out a hose.
Flashing and seals: the quiet heroes that fail while cleaning is going wrong
People point of interest on tiles and shingles, when you consider that they are noticeable. The real menace hides at the connections. Here are the same old suspects and how washing can damage them:
- Step flashing and counterflashing at walls. High-force spray, even at 1,500 psi, can drive water and particles among lapped portions. It could also flip a poorly fastened step flashing up or pry off caulk at the counterflashing edge. Once water will get in the back of, it rides the wall sheathing and suggests up within as a stain a long way from the resource. Valley flashing. Valleys compile the entirety. If your nozzle cuts a targeted jet throughout a valley, that you could bend the steel or open the hem. More ordinarilly, you blow granules and grit into the lap joints, which continues them from seating tight the subsequent time the sun expands the metallic. Pipe boots and penetrations. Rubber boots decrease and crack here sooner than in cooler areas. Aggressive Roof Washing, particularly with high warm or strong oxidizers, accelerates that aging. I’ve seen 3-yr-historic boots turn out to be brittle after a single scorching-summer season fresh with a heavy chlorine blend and no rinse. Skylight and sun attachments. Skylight curbs rely upon a combination of steel and sealant. Soft washing is the true software here, yet whenever you saturate the fringe and don’t rinse true, cleansing chemistry can sit underneath the body and corrode fasteners. Solar stanchion flashings are many times the susceptible hyperlink after an amateur cleansing. Ridge, hip, and rake important points. Ridge vents and foam closures on metallic roofs could be dislodged with the aid of up-spray. On tile, the mortar or foam alongside hips and ridges will holiday down in case you wash towards the circulation or pound water uphill lower than the caps.
None of those mess ups express for the time of a sunny day cleaning. They demonstrate themselves with the next heavy rain or with the subsequent two months of UV. That lag creates confusion, which is why such a lot of leaks after cleansing get blamed on “outdated roofs” as opposed to negative technique.
Why cushy washing is the default in Cape Coral
Roof Soft Washing makes use of low strain with applied detergents, continually diluted sodium hypochlorite paired with surfactants and frequently buffered ingredients. The level is to enable chemistry loosen biological improvement, then rinse gently. Compared to blasting with three,000 psi, soft washing appears tame. In this local weather, it's also more secure for elements.
Asphalt shingles lose granules whenever you strain fresh. Concrete tile can deal with extra abuse than shingle, but the glaze on many tiles suffers less than repeated prime-strain cleaning. Clay tile absorbs much less water, but its floor and the mortar bedding around it may crack when struck with a tight spray. Metal panels resist rigidity however have coatings designed to shed UV and salt. You don’t would like to scuff or strip them.
Roof Soft Washing respects these realities. It ambitions algae and mould with no shredding surfaces or driving water uphill. For Roof Cleaning Cape Coral pros, soft wash is not very a marketing buzzword, it can be the default formula given that the alternate options maintain roofers busy with restoration calls.
Chemistry that works devoid of consuming your roof
The foundation chemical for Roof Washing Cape Coral is bleach, however the ratio and the approach you utilize it difference the consequence. A three to 4 percentage sodium hypochlorite solution on the roof surface will clear most algae for those who permit it reside 10 to fifteen minutes and stay it rainy. Heavier lichen would desire as much as five or 6 percent. Beyond that, you benefit speed however hazard burning finishes, etching paint, and killing surrounding crops.
Surfactants subject. They scale down floor tension so the answer clings to tile texture and doesn’t rush off valleys. Thick surfactants can depart a residue whenever you don’t rinse, which then draws dirt. Choose a surfactant that rinses sparkling and won’t foam excessively in gutters.
Keep a watch on steel. Any uncovered copper, galvanized metal, or aluminum flashing will react with hypochlorite if left moist. Rinsing metals as you go cuts that threat. Where a roof has various exposed flashing, I’ll pre-moist those components with refreshing water, follow the cleanser to adjoining surfaces, then rinse the metal again before the sunlight bakes it dry.
On older roofs, incredibly with drained boots and brittle sealant, buffer your combination a bit lessen and amplify live time as opposed to expanding concentration. It takes longer, however the seals survive.
Water route and nozzle discipline
I’ve watched pro cleaners circumvent disorders with one habit: they under no circumstances push water uphill. Everything from your fan attitude on your strolling line could respect the waft. On tile roofs, work from the ridge downward, letting gravity elevate the rinse. In valleys, direct your spray downstream so chemistry and loosened grit go out, now not less than laps.
Nozzle selection matters as a lot as tension surroundings. A extensive fan tip at low power is your good friend on shingles and tile. On metallic panels, a rinse tip with delicate quantity does the task after chemistry has loosened progress. Turbo nozzles don’t belong on roofs right here. They are designed to tear scale off concrete, no longer clear tile pores.
Avoid tight spot cleansing close to flashing. It is tempting to 0 in on a cussed patch at a wall intersection, yet it is wherein most water unearths a trail at the back of. If a local resists on the first flow, reapply chemistry, wait, and let capillarity do the paintings.
Protecting landscaping, paint, and gutters while you give protection to flashing
Cape Coral landscaping is half the condominium’s value. Bougainvillea does no longer forgive a bleach tub. Pre-wet flora generously. Use soaker hoses on the drip line and continue them jogging on low during utility. After you rinse the roof, rinse plant life to come back to dispose of drift.
Gutters and downspouts focus no matter what you wear the roof. If your roof drains into a small planting bed, disconnect the downspout temporarily or use a deflector to spread the flow into the garden. On older painted fascia and stucco, check an not easily seen zone. Bleach mist can spot elderly paint. A easy rinse of fascia until now and after utility is helping.
Gutter strainers seize granules and organic and natural particles. Clearing them previously the task maintains the procedure flowing, which prevents backflow over the fascia which may soak the soffit and attic edges.
Common blunders that lead to leaks after a cleaning
Every leak name about “mysterious water” after a roof cleaning tends to contain any such missteps:
- Spraying uphill beneath ridge caps and starter courses. Water follows capillary paths. Once under the cap it reveals nail penetrations. Lifting or dislodging tile while strolling. On older mortar-set ridges, a casual foot hook can loosen a tile that looks superb from the floor however opens a path for wind-pushed rain. Flooding pipe boots with sizzling mixture. The rubber looks fresh, then cracks a month later. The leak appears at drywall underneath a bath, no longer at the roof, and also you grow to be exchanging the boot. Blasting valleys to “clear them out.” The valley appears pristine, however the lap seam is now warped. The next hurricane blows water sideways and it sneaks over a dishonest aspect. Ignoring sealant drip traces. When chemistry swimming pools in the back of a chimney counterflashing, it dissolves paint and a long time sealant lines, which then peel less than UV.
Each of these is avoidable with strategy and endurance. The roof is absolutely not a deck. It is a layered equipment with capillary breaks which you prefer to shelter.
Tile, shingle, and metal: how technique modifications by using material
Concrete tile is anywhere in Cape Coral. It cleans well with delicate wash and patient dwell time. The risk is simply not the tile face, that's the underlayment and flashings. Don’t wreck the glaze with abrasion. Use walk pads or distribute weight at the diminish third of tiles, not at all on the nostril wherein leverage cracks them. Rinse chemistry from valleys promptly.
Asphalt shingle roofs get advantages maximum from Roof Soft Washing. Granules are their UV armor. High force removes granules, which voids warranties and cuts lifestyles. Let the cleaner do the paintings. Apply from the ridge down in overlapping passes, and handiest rinse if your combine or surfectant requires it. Many shingle cleans have faith in rainfall to finish the rinse after a managed application.
Metal roofs divide into uncovered fastener and standing seam. On exposed fastener steel, prevent chemistry off screw heads as a whole lot as you can and rinse utterly. Replace cracked washers should you see them. On standing seam, have in mind of panel seams and clip issues. Chemistry and rinse water can run lengthy distances on metallic, so plan for in which it exits and take care of that subject less than.
On any roof that includes more info copper or decorative metal, minimize bleach touch time to the minimal and rinse instantaneously. If you see bleaching stains on copper, that patina just isn't coming again right away.

What a cautious cleansing workflow looks like
This is the skeleton of a method that has stored my upkeep listing small after cleans:
- Walk the roof dry formerly any cleansing. Note every flashing, penetration, cracked tile, lifted shingle, lacking screw, and brittle seal. If whatever thing already appears suspect, image it and, if you can, repair or maintain it ahead of you begin. Protect the site. Wet flowers, set gutter screens aside, cover touchy fixtures, and amplify downspouts faraway from beds. Fill a committed rinse bucket for metals. Mix chemistry for the roof you might have, now not the one in a brochure. Start at the curb facet of power and in basic terms step up if reside time fails. Apply from the precise down in practicable sections. Maintain a moist edge so chemistry doesn’t spot dry. Keep spray course with the circulation and away from uphill laps. Rinse thoughtfully. Prioritize valleys, flashings, and any uncovered metals. Check below eaves and at wall intersections for drips or signals of capillary movement.
That final step contains a floor walk. Look for clogged drains, bleach smells close plantings, and any splash patterns on partitions or windows. A couple of minutes of cleanup now prevents callbacks.
Handling sun and other rooftop equipment
Solar is trouble-free in new builds and retrofits. Panels colour roof components that then develop heavier algae strains. Resist the need to pressure-wash round stanchions. Those flashings incessantly depend on a compressed seal and a small bead of sealant. Let chemistry paintings, and rinse downstream. If you needs to brush, use a tender brush and store it faraway from the boot and seal.
For solar thermal pool heaters, deal with the rubber collectors gently. High chlorine and pressure shorten their existence. Cover them or isolate them for the period of roof cleansing where lifelike.
Satellite mounts, attic fanatics, and lightning safety each upload their own trouble. Treat them as no-spray zones, easy around them, and conclude with a mild rinse from above so water flows over, not into, the penetrations.
Signs your flashing or seals took a hit
You don’t have to look ahead to a ceiling stain to suspect wreck. After a cleansing, seek for:
- Curling or lifted shingle edges close to walls and valleys. Fresh rust trails on metallic flashing or panel laps. New gaps at mortar or foam alongside hips and ridges, above all on the windward area. Cracked or chalky pipe boots that felt supple sooner than. Dark wet strains less than soffits after a rinse that persist longer than the relax of the eave.
If any of those look, give up and deal with them. A small bead of like minded sealant, a replaced boot, or re-seated flashing prevents a larger predicament within the subsequent hurricane.
How sometimes to smooth in Cape Coral
There is no magic calendar. Most tile roofs the following improvement from a mushy wash every 18 to 36 months. Shingles stretch longer if the roof has stable sun and airflow, in some cases up to a few years. Metal varies commonly. Coastal exposure close to the river or canals may well need annual rinsing to shop salt and algae down, at the same time as inland panels do superb with a pale clean every 2 to a few years.
Frequency also relies upon on tree canopy. Homes shaded through okay or pines see sooner enlargement and extra debris. In those circumstances, a mild renovation application at reduce force each and every 12 months or so maintains things plausible and reduces the desire for heavier chemistry later.

How much does roof cleaning cost in Florida?
If you’re a Florida homeowner, you’ve probably noticed how quickly roofs can collect dirt, algae, and mildew thanks to the humid climate. That’s where professional roof cleaning comes in—and costs can vary depending on the size and type of your roof. On average, roof cleaning in Florida ranges from $250 to $800.
Smaller single-story homes often fall on the lower end, while larger or multi-story properties may run higher. The cleaning method also plays a role—soft washing (recommended for shingle and tile roofs) is generally safer but can cost more than basic pressure washing. Extra factors like heavy buildup, steep pitches, or delicate materials may also increase the price.
While it may feel like a big investment, routine roof cleaning not only improves curb appeal but also extends the lifespan of your roof—saving you money in the long run. Always ask for a clear, written estimate before scheduling.
